Why the flat version breaks

A moving checklist lists tasks; addresses belong to organisations, and each one has its own form, its own lead time and sometimes its own charge. Making the organisation the row — with the date you actually filed the change — is what turns a checklist into a record that can be checked months later.

How to work the card in four passes

Write every organisation, including the ones you have not heard from in years

Banks, employers, insurers, utilities, licences, pensions, subscriptions, schools, the doctor. The row you leave out is the one that keeps writing to the old address, and it is almost always a licence or a pension.

Give each row an owner and a date

Partners, flatmates and family members can each carry rows, and the paid copy prints the name beside the organisation. An undated row is labelled as decoration because that is what it is.

Do insurance and licences first

Both can be invalidated by an address that no longer matches, and both cost money when something happens in the gap. The card's overdue check puts them back on top the moment their dates pass.

Mark a row finished when you have confirmation, not when you send the form

An address change is complete when the organisation acknowledges it. Keeping the confirmation email or letter with the card is what settles an argument with a utility company six months later.

What breaks first

Only doing the organisations that bill you

Pension providers, licensing bodies and registries rarely bill you monthly and are exactly the ones that stay wrong for a year. If they hold your address, they get a row.

Marking rows done when the form is posted

Posted is not changed. An insurer that never received the update still holds the old address, and that is the version that decides a claim.

Discarding the card after the move

The card is a record of what you told whom and when. Keep it for a year — it is the reference when the one letter finally arrives at the old place.
